At funerals in Turkey, wreaths on stands line the mosque courtyard and the path to the grave, each one carrying the name of someone who sent their condolences. The five things that actually matter
- Recut the stems. Two centimetres off at a 45° angle, under running water if you can. Air locks in the stem are the main cause of early droop.
- Strip leaves below the waterline. Submerged foliage rots and turns the water bacterial within a day.
- Change the water, do not just top it up. Every two days, with the sachet we include.
- Keep them away from fruit. Ripening fruit releases ethylene, which ages cut flowers dramatically faster.
- Cool and out of direct sun. A radiator or a sunny windowsill will halve the vase life of anything.
